: Improved stability for older titles with anti-cheat systems like Call of Duty: Modern Warfare 2 and Battlefield: Bad Company 2 .
Before diving into the installation, let’s break down the core features that make this version special:
When you place x360ce Vibmod 3.1.4.0 into a game folder, you are placing a modified version of this file. When the game launches, it loads your custom DLL instead of the default Windows system file.
has long been an essential tool. While the project has evolved to version 4.x, the (and its slightly updated successor 3.1.4.1) remains a legendary and highly sought-after iteration of the 3.x series.
Change the numbers next to each button to match your gamepad’s layout. If your download includes the x360ce.exe GUI tool, run it to automatically generate these numbers by clicking your controller buttons on screen. Optimizing Vibration Settings x360ce vibmod 3.1.4.0
: Run x360ce.exe as an administrator. It will prompt you to create any missing .dll files.
[PAD1] Index=0 Native=0 ForceFeedbackEnable=1 ForceFeedbackType=1 ForceFeedbackMainGain=10000 LeftMotorPeriod=60 RightMotorPeriod=120 Use code with caution. Turns the vibration engine on.
What it does
If your game crashes instantly after adding the files, it is usually due to an architecture mismatch. Vibmod 3.1.4.0 is strictly a tool. If you try to inject it into a 64-bit (x64) game executable, the game will crash. For 64-bit games, you must use the updated, modern version of the x360ce application. Vibration is Missing or Weak : Improved stability for older titles with anti-cheat
If your game immediately crashes to the desktop after adding the files, it is usually due to a architecture mismatch. Vibmod 3.1.4.0 is a library. If your game is a modern 64-bit application, it will reject this DLL.
You cannot install Vibmod globally; it must be installed on a game-by-game basis. Open , GOG , or your preferred launcher. Right-click your game and select Browse Local Files .
If the vibration feels too weak, try adjusting the motor periods in the Force Feedback tab. The right and left motors can be configured independently, allowing you to fine‑tune the rumble intensity to your preference. Some users have noted that certain versions of x360ce produce weaker vibration on one motor—experimenting with different builds (such as 3.0.6.8 vs. 3.1.4.0) can sometimes yield better results.
is a legacy emulation tool that forces modern PC games to recognize generic DirectInput controllers as official Xbox 360 controllers, specifically enabling force feedback (vibration) features. For PC gamers using budget gamepads, older steering wheels, or PlayStation 2 adapters, this specific utility bridges the gap between older hardware protocols and modern game engines. has long been an essential tool
: Place the x360ce.exe , xinput1_3.dll , and x360ce.ini files directly into that same folder.
Installing the modified vibration version is similar to the standard 3.x installation process. Step 1: Preparation
For modern 64-bit exclusive games, you must upgrade to the modern, GUI-based versions of x360ce (version 4.x) which fully support x64 architectures. Conclusion: Is Vibmod 3.1.4.0 Still Relevant?
is an open-source project that "tricks" games into thinking your generic DirectInput controller is an official Xbox 360 gamepad. Vibmod 3.1.4.0 (and its slightly newer iteration
Locate a trusted archive source for x360ce vibmod 3.1.4.0 . The download package is incredibly small (usually under 1 MB) and typically contains three essential files: xinput1_3.dll (The proxy library) x360ce.ini (The configuration file) x360ce.exe or XInputTest.exe (Optional testing utility) Extract these files to a temporary folder on your desktop. Step 2: Locate Your Game's Executable Directory